All articles are generated by AI, they are all just for seo purpose.

If you get this page, welcome to have a try at our funny and useful apps or games.

Just click hereFlying Swallow Studio.,you could find many apps or games there, play games or apps with your Android or iOS.


## Retro Revival: Navigating the World of ROM Emulators on iOS

The allure of classic video games is undeniable. From the pixelated adventures of Mario to the strategic battles of Fire Emblem, these games hold a special place in the hearts of many. But what happens when your old consoles gather dust in the attic, or worse, break down entirely? The answer for many lies in the world of ROM emulators – software programs that allow you to play games designed for different consoles on a different device. This article delves into the world of ROM emulators on iOS devices, exploring their legality, the available options, the challenges involved, and responsible usage.

**Understanding the Appeal: Why Emulate on iOS?**

The popularity of ROM emulators stems from several key factors:

* **Nostalgia:** Reliving the joy of childhood favorites is a powerful motivator. Emulators offer a direct portal back to simpler times, allowing users to reconnect with games that hold sentimental value.
* **Convenience:** Carrying a single iPhone or iPad is significantly more convenient than lugging around multiple retro consoles and a collection of cartridges or discs. Emulators consolidate entire libraries of games into a single, portable device.
* **Preservation:** Many classic games are becoming increasingly rare and expensive. Emulators offer a way to preserve these games for future generations, ensuring that they are not lost to time or inaccessible to those who cannot afford to collect original hardware.
* **Accessibility:** Emulators often provide features not available on original consoles, such as save states, fast-forwarding, cheat codes, and enhanced graphics. These features can make challenging games more accessible and enjoyable for a wider audience.
* **Experimentation:** Trying out games from different consoles and eras without investing in the original hardware is a major draw. Emulation allows users to explore a vast library of games and discover hidden gems they might otherwise miss.

**The Legality of ROM Emulation: A Gray Area**

The legality of ROM emulation is a complex and often misunderstood issue. In general, emulating a console is perfectly legal. The legal ambiguity arises when it comes to ROMs (Read-Only Memory), which are digital copies of game cartridges or discs.

* **Owning the Original:** The generally accepted rule of thumb is that you are legally allowed to download and use ROMs if you own the original game cartridge or disc. This is often considered a form of personal backup, ensuring that you can still enjoy your game even if the original media deteriorates.
* **Copyright Infringement:** Downloading ROMs of games you do not own is considered copyright infringement and is illegal in most jurisdictions. This is because you are essentially obtaining a copy of copyrighted material without permission from the copyright holder.
* **Abandoned Ware:** Some older games are considered "abandoned ware," meaning that the copyright holder is no longer actively enforcing their copyright. However, this does not automatically make downloading ROMs of these games legal. The copyright still technically exists, even if it is not being actively enforced.
* **ROM Sites:** Many websites offer ROMs for download, but most of these sites operate in a legal gray area or are outright illegal. Downloading ROMs from these sites carries the risk of downloading malware or viruses along with the game files.

It is crucial to understand the legal implications of ROM emulation and to only download ROMs of games that you legally own. The consequences of copyright infringement can range from fines to legal action.

**Navigating the iOS Landscape: A Challenging Environment**

Apple's strict App Store policies make it notoriously difficult to obtain and use emulators on iOS devices. Apple generally prohibits apps that allow users to download and run executable code from external sources, which is precisely what emulators do. This has led to several methods for installing emulators on iOS, each with its own set of challenges and limitations:

* **Jailbreaking:** Jailbreaking is the process of removing software restrictions imposed by Apple on iOS devices. Jailbreaking allows users to install apps from outside the App Store, including emulators. However, jailbreaking voids your warranty and can make your device more vulnerable to security threats. It's also becoming less common as iOS security has improved.

* **AltStore & Side-loading:** AltStore is an alternative app store that allows users to side-load apps onto their iOS devices without jailbreaking. Side-loading involves installing apps directly from a computer using a tool like Xcode or AltServer. This method requires a developer account (free or paid) and regular re-signing of the apps to keep them running. This method is currently the most reliable and safest way to install emulators on iOS.

* **Enterprise Certificates:** Some developers have abused Apple's enterprise certificate program to distribute emulators through websites. This program is intended for internal distribution of apps within organizations, but some developers have used it to distribute emulators to the public. Apple often revokes these certificates, rendering the emulators unusable until a new certificate is found. This method is becoming less and less reliable.

* **Web-Based Emulators:** Web-based emulators run directly in a web browser, eliminating the need to install any software on your device. While convenient, web-based emulators often have limited functionality and performance compared to native emulators. They also rely on a stable internet connection.

**Popular Emulators for iOS (and how to get them):**

Given the side-loading nature of installing these emulators, specific instructions will vary slightly and change over time. However, here are some prominent emulators and a general approach for installing them. *Always research and verify the legitimacy of the emulator and its source before installing it, and be aware of the potential risks involved.*

* **Delta:** A very popular all-in-one emulator supporting Nintendo (NES, SNES, Game Boy, Game Boy Color, Game Boy Advance, and Nintendo 64), and more potentially to come. It's usually available via AltStore.
* **Provenance:** Supports a wide array of consoles including Atari, Sega, Nintendo, and Sony PlayStation 1. Typically found through AltStore and requiring side-loading.
* **RetroArch:** This is more than just an emulator; it’s a frontend that supports numerous "cores," each emulating a different system. It’s powerful but can be more complex to set up. It can be installed via AltStore.

**General Steps for Installation via AltStore:**

1. **Install AltStore on your computer:** You'll need to download AltServer on your computer (Windows or macOS) and install the AltStore app on your iOS device using a USB connection.
2. **Trust the Developer Certificate:** On your iOS device, go to Settings > General > Device Management and trust the developer certificate associated with AltStore.
3. **Find the Emulator's IPA File:** Download the IPA file (the iOS app installation file) for the emulator you want to install from a trusted source.
4. **Side-load the IPA File:** Open AltStore on your iOS device and tap the "+" button in the top left corner. Select the IPA file you downloaded and wait for AltStore to install the app. You will need to be connected to your computer for this process to work.

**Challenges and Considerations:**

* **Performance:** The performance of emulators on iOS devices can vary depending on the complexity of the emulated console and the processing power of the device. Some demanding emulators, such as those for the Nintendo 64 or PlayStation 1, may experience slowdown or frame rate issues on older iOS devices.
* **Compatibility:** Not all games are perfectly compatible with emulators. Some games may have graphical glitches, audio issues, or control problems. It is always a good idea to test a game before investing a lot of time in it.
* **Battery Life:** Emulation can be power-intensive, especially on older devices. Expect reduced battery life when playing emulated games.
* **Control Schemes:** Emulating games designed for physical controllers on a touch screen can be challenging. Many emulators offer on-screen controls, but these can be less precise and comfortable than using a physical controller. Some emulators support external Bluetooth controllers, which can significantly improve the gaming experience.
* **Updates and Stability:** Emulators are often developed by small teams or individuals, and updates can be infrequent. This can lead to stability issues and compatibility problems.
* **Revoked Certificates:** If you are using an emulator distributed through an enterprise certificate, be aware that Apple can revoke the certificate at any time, rendering the emulator unusable. You will need to find a new certificate or use a different method of installation.

**Responsible Usage: A Code of Conduct**

Emulating games responsibly involves adhering to certain guidelines:

* **Respect Copyright:** Only download ROMs of games that you legally own. Support the developers and publishers who created these games by purchasing them legitimately.
* **Avoid Piracy:** Do not distribute ROMs to others or engage in any activity that promotes copyright infringement.
* **Support Developers:** Consider donating to the developers of emulators to support their work and ensure the continued development of these valuable tools.
* **Report Bugs:** If you encounter bugs or compatibility issues, report them to the emulator developers so that they can be fixed.
* **Spread Awareness:** Educate others about the legal and ethical considerations of ROM emulation.

**Conclusion:**

ROM emulators offer a fantastic way to revisit classic video games on iOS devices. While navigating the landscape of installation methods can be tricky due to Apple's restrictions, options like AltStore provide a reliable path. However, it is crucial to understand the legal and ethical implications of ROM emulation and to use these tools responsibly. By respecting copyright, supporting developers, and promoting awareness, we can ensure that these valuable tools continue to be available for future generations of gamers. The past is alive, pixel by pixel, in the palm of your hand. Just be sure you're playing by the rules.